Gophers Sweep Big Ten Athlete of the Week Honors
1/18/2023 1:55:00 PM | Men's Track & Field, Women's Track & Field
Its the first time since 2009 the Gopher women have swept both indoor awards.
MINNEAPOLIS -- University of Minnesota track and field swept the women's Athlete of the Week honors on Wednesday with Amira Young and Shelby Frank both being recognized by the conference office. For Frank it is the second time she has been honored this season for her performance in the weight throw.Â
Frank's Big Ten honor is the fifth of her career and third indoor weekly recognition for the junior. The Grand Forks, N.D., native won the weight throw at the Leonard Hilton Invitational on Jan. 13, in Houston, Texas, with a throw of 22.08m (72-10 1/2). She is the only student-athlete in the country with multiple performances of over 22-meters in the weight throw this season and ranked No. 5 overall in the event with her season-best throw at the Minnesota Icebreaker in December. Frank's season best is also the No. 1 mark in the Big Ten this season by nearly a full meter.Â
Young's recognition is the second of her remarkable career in the Twin Cities. Her only previous honor came in 2021. Thus far this season Young is undefeated in five races over her two meets she has competed in. She won both the 60m and 200m at the Leonard Hilton Invitational in Houston. Her 7.34 winning 60m time nearly matched her season-best time of 7.33 that is ranked No. 15 in the nation this season. That 60m time is also No. 1 in the Big Ten this season. Young's 200m winning time of 24.27 in Houston is also No. 4 in the conference this season as is No. 46 in the nation.Â
The sweep of the two indoor honors for the Minnesota women marks the first time since 2009 that the Gophers have earned the Track and the Field Athletes of the Week from the Big Ten conference. In 2009 it was Elizabeth Yetzer and Kari Schmidt who earned the distinctions.Â
The Gophers next test is the Cyclone Open on Jan. 21, in Ames, Iowa. The team returns home on Jan. 27-28 at the Jack Johnson Classic to end the month of January.Â
